No-Bake Vegan Cosmic Brownies Recipe
These No-Bake Vegan Cosmic Brownies are a deliciously rich and fudgy treat made with wholesome ingredients like medjool dates, almond flour, and walnuts. Topped with a creamy chocolate ganache and colorful candy-coated chips, this recipe offers a perfectly indulgent yet dairy-free and vegan dessert that requires no baking and minimal effort.

Brownie Base
- 2 cups medjool dates, tightly packed (pitted)
- 1 1/2 cups almond flour
- 1 cup raw walnuts
- 1/2 cup cocoa powder (or cacao powder)
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1/4 tsp salt
Chocolate Ganache
- 1 1/2 cups chocolate chips (dairy-free/vegan)
- 2/3 cup canned coconut cream
- 1 tbsp maple syrup
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
Topping
- 1/4 cup rainbow candy coated chips (vegan friendly)
- Prepare the Pan: Line a 9×9 inch square dish with parchment paper, making sure some paper overhangs the edges. This will prevent the brownies from sticking and allow for easy removal later.
- Make the Brownie Base: In a food processor, combine the almond flour, walnuts, cocoa powder, vanilla extract, and salt. Pulse until the walnuts reach a flour-like texture. Add the medjool dates and process again until a sticky dough forms. Press this mixture firmly and evenly into the prepared dish.
- Prepare the Chocolate Ganache: In a bowl, combine the chocolate chips, maple syrup, and vanilla extract. Scoop out all the contents of the canned coconut cream (both thick cream and liquid) into another bowl and microwave for 1 minute and 45 seconds. Whisk the coconut cream until smooth, then pour 2/3 cup over the chocolate chip mixture. Let sit for 1-2 minutes, then whisk until smooth. If needed, microwave in 15-30 second intervals and whisk until fully melted and glossy.
- Assemble the Brownies: Pour the chocolate ganache evenly over the brownie base. Spread smooth with a spatula and gently tap the dish on the counter to even out the layer. Sprinkle the rainbow candy coated chips on top for a fun cosmic effect.
- Chill to Set: Place the brownies in the refrigerator for at least 4 hours or until the chocolate ganache has fully set and firmed up.
- Serve: Lift the brownies out of the dish using the parchment paper overhang. Slice into 16 squares and enjoy your no-bake vegan cosmic brownies!
Notes
- Medjool dates should be soft and pitted for easier blending.
- Use vegan or dairy-free chocolate chips to keep the recipe fully vegan.
- Canned coconut cream should be well stirred before use; refrigerate overnight and scoop the thick cream off the top for best results.
-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 5 days.
- This recipe can be doubled to fit a 9×13 inch pan by adjusting chilling time accordingly.
